Floral Shops Near Me In High Park-Swansea
Nestled in the beautiful city of Toronto's scenic High Park-Swansea neighborhood, this area is a oasis for flower lovers. Whether you're after a gorgeous bouquet or simply want click here to enjoy breathtaking landscapes, there's plenty to explore. In this post, we'll highlight the best places t